Guyana has Informed Japanese Government of Venezuela’s Recent Aggressive Posture

Guyana has informed the Japanese government of Venezuela’s recent aggressive postures, including its illegal referendum, towards the English-speaking country as both sides have pledged to work together on a number of global security challenges as non-permanent members of the United Nations Security Council.

Policy consultations are underway in Tokyo, Japan where Guyana is represented by Foreign Secretary and High Representative for UN Security Council Affairs, Robert Persaud. These consultations involved senior officials of the Japanese government and its Ministry of Foreign Affairs.

Foreign Secretary Persaud held discussions with Japan’s Parliamentary Vice-Minister for Foreign Affairs Mr. Fukazawa Yoichi on enhancing Guyana-Japan bilateral relations.

Persaud related that Japan has endorsed the respect for territorial integrity and international law.
